CHAPTER 463
An Act to declare certain areas in Princess Anne County to be a wildlife
sanctuary; to prohibit the shooting or discharging of weapons in such
sanctuary and to prescribe penalties for violations. [H 565]
Approved March 29, 1958
Be it enacted by the General Assembly of Virginia:
1. § 1. The area within the corporate limits of the city of Virginia
Beach and the area within the subdivisions of North Virginia Beach,
Princess Anne Hills, Cavalier Park, Bay Colony, Birdneck Point, Linlier,
Alanton, North Alanton and Linkhorn Shores in Princess Anne County as
the area of such subdivisions shall appear on plats thereof admitted to
record in the clerk’s office of the Circuit Court of Princess Anne County
is hereby declared to be a wildlife sanctuary.
§ 2. It shall be unlawful for any person to shoot or otherwise dis-
charge any rifle, pistol, shotgun, bow, cross bow, sling, air gun, spring
gun or other weapon at, toward or upon any wild animal or bird, or to
otherwise injure or destroy any such wild animal or bird or any nest or
egg thereof within the sanctuary created by § 1 of this Act. Any person
violating any provision of this section shall be guilty of a misdemeanor.
